Except what so many of you fail to understand is that they just can't find guys who will get into the ring with Wilder. (several decent opponents have actually dropped-out in the past) He's been complaining about this for the last few years. Would you fight him? Say what you want about his skills (which look just fine to me) Wilder is incredibly dangerous. Yet, if you beat him, his current ranking is so low that it won't help your career at all. So, the only reason to fight him would be if there's a lot of money at stake, and Wilder has not reached a level where there's any real money to be made. So again, why would anyone want to get into the ring with him? As I've said so many times, this isn't just a problem for Wilder, it's one of the main problems with the sport of boxing as a whole.
